CVE-2013-5538
Official description Straight from the sourceThe vendor's or NVD's own wording, published unedited. Authoritative, but often terse — it says what broke, rarely what to do.
NVD · uneditedThe Sponsor Portal in Cisco Identity Services Engine (ISE) uses weak permissions for uploaded files, which allows remote attackers to read arbitrary files via a direct request, aka Bug ID CSCui67506.

dbcve analysis · high confidenceThe Sponsor Portal in Cisco Identity Services Engine (ISE) has weak permissions configured for uploaded files, allowing remote unauthenticated attackers to read arbitrary files on the system through direct HTTP requests. This file disclosure vulnerability stems from improper permission settings on the portal's upload directory.

Am I affected? How to checkSteps we derive from the advisory and the affected-version data, so you can decide whether this CVE reaches your setup. They are a guide, not a scan — your own configuration is the authority.
dbcve checksWork through these to decide whether this CVE applies to you.
-
Confirm Cisco ISE is installedIdentify Cisco Identity Services Engine presence in the environment by checking for the application processes, services, or installed packages associated with ISE.Affected if Cisco ISE software is present in the environment.
-
Check if Sponsor Portal is enabledAccess the ISE administration interface and verify whether the Sponsor Portal feature has been enabled under the portal configuration settings.Affected if The Sponsor Portal is enabled and accessible.
-
Locate the Sponsor Portal upload directoryIdentify the file system path used for the Sponsor Portal's file uploads, typically found within the ISE application directory structure under the portal's configuration.Affected if The upload directory exists and is accessible to the application.
-
Verify upload directory permissionsExamine the file system permissions on the identified upload directory to determine if overly permissive access controls allow world-readable or group-readable access to uploaded files.Affected if The directory or its contents have weak permissions (e.g., world-readable, overly permissive ACLs) that allow unauthorized access.
-
Test direct HTTP access to upload directoryAttempt to access the Sponsor Portal upload URL directly via HTTP/HTTPS request without authentication to determine if files can be retrieved without credentials.Affected if The upload directory is directly accessible via URL without authentication, allowing file retrieval.
The environment is affected if Cisco ISE is installed with the Sponsor Portal enabled and the upload directory has weak permissions or is directly accessible via HTTP without authentication.
